芯片描述
芯片特點
○ |
内核:
32 位 CPU 内(nèi)核,運行頻率不大于 96MHZ 一個 24 位系統定時器 支持低功耗睡眠模式 單指令周期 32 位(wèi)硬件乘法(fǎ)器 嵌套向量(liàng)中斷控(kòng)制器 NVIC 支持 32 個中斷(duàn)輸入,每個中斷有 4 個優先級 支持串行調試接口(SWD),2 個觀察點/4 個斷點 |
○ | 寬電壓工作範圍:2.0V ~ 5.5V | |
○ | 128bit 唯一 ID | ○ |
存儲器:
32K 字節 Flash 用(yòng)于存儲用(yòng)戶程序 4K 字節 SRAM 用于内部高(gāo)速暫存存儲器 |
|
○ |
時鍾控制:
可編程的(de)系統時鍾源 内部(bù) 12MHZ 高速 RC 振蕩器 内部 25KHZ 低功耗 RC 振蕩器 12MHZ 外部高速晶振輸入 32.768KHZ 外部晶振輸(shū)入 PLL 支持(chí) CPU 高運行在 96MHZ |
○ |
I/O 端口:
在 TSSOP20/QFN20 管腳中多支(zhī)持 18 個通用 I/O 端口(GPIO),QFN28 封(fēng)裝(zhuāng)中多支持 24 個通用 I/O 端口(GPIO) |
|
○ |
I/O 工作模式:
雙向模式 模拟模式 輸入上拉、下拉、浮空模式 推挽輸出模式 開漏、開源輸出模式 |
○ | I/O 管腳可被配置爲(wèi)電平或邊沿觸發模式的中(zhōng)斷源 | |
○ | 16 位定時器/PWM( 多(duō)支持 4 路(lù)獨立的 PWM 輸出) | ○ | 一個定時器/計(jì)數器模塊,包含(hán)一(yī)個可編程的 16 位預分頻器以及 4 路獨立的 16 位計數通道(dào) | |
○ | 每個計數通道可執行定時器或(huò)計數器操作(zuò) | ○ | 每個計數通道(dào)作爲計數(shù)器時都可以選擇向上、向下或中心(xīn)對齊方式計數 | |
○ | 每個計數(shù)通道可被配置(zhì)成捕獲通道,可在輸入信号跳變時捕捉計數通道定時器的瞬時(shí)值,捕獲(huò)事件也可以産生中斷 | ○ |
每個計數(shù)通道都有一個16位匹配寄存器,允許進行以下操(cāo)作:
匹配時連續工作,在匹配時可選擇産生中斷 匹配時停止定時器工作,可選(xuǎn)擇産生中(zhōng)斷 匹(pǐ)配時複(fú)位定時器,可選擇産生(shēng)中斷 |
|
○ |
每個計數通道都有一個(gè)與匹(pǐ)配寄存器相對應的外部輸出,這些(xiē)輸出可以具有以下功能:
匹配時設爲低(dī)電平 匹配時(shí)設爲高電平 匹配(pèi)時翻轉電平 匹配時不執行任(rèn)何操作(zuò) |
○ | 對(duì)于每個計數通道,都可将對應(yīng)的匹配寄存器配置爲 PWM 輸出 | |
○ | PWM 輸出可(kě)以設置爲單脈沖輸出模式以及固定脈沖個數輸出模式 | ○ | 在捕獲(huò)模式(shì)下可以自動測量捕獲信号的高低電平占空(kōng)比 | |
○ | 支持(chí)載波功能 | ○ | 支持觸發 ADC 采樣 | |
○ | 16 位簡(jiǎn)易定時器 | ○ | 2 路 16 位簡易定時器,可定時産生中斷 | |
○ | 時鍾源可(kě)選擇 | ○ |
窗看門狗定時器
帶内部預分頻(pín)的可編程(chéng) 32 位計數(shù)器 可編程的遞減計數器 |
|
○ | 未在一個特定的窗口時間内喂狗會(huì)導緻産(chǎn)生中斷或複位 | ○ | 可産生早期喚(huàn)醒(xǐng)中斷 | |
○ |
獨立看門狗定(dìng)時器
由内部 25K 振蕩器驅動,即使系統主時鍾失效也可繼續工(gōng)作 可編程(chéng)的遞減計數器 計數到 0 時産生(shēng)中斷(duàn) |
○ | 16 位三相(xiàng)電機控(kòng)制模塊(Motor-PWM) | |
○ |
含有三個獨(dú)立的通道,每個通道包括:
一個 16 位定時器(qì)/計數器(TC) 一個(gè) 16 位界限寄存器(LIM) 一(yī)個 16 位匹配(pèi)寄存器(MAT) 一個 10 位死區時間(jiān)寄存器(DT)和相應(yīng)的(de)死區時間計數器(qì) 一個 16 位捕獲寄存器(qì) 兩個極性相反的已(yǐ)調制的輸出(MCOA 和 MCOB) 一個周期中(zhōng)斷(duàn),一個脈寬中斷,一(yī)個捕(bǔ)獲中斷 |
○ | 輸入引腳 MCI0-2 可觸發 TC 捕獲或使通道的計數(shù)值加 1,全局異常輸(shū)入可強制所有通道進入“無效”狀态并産生一個中斷(duàn) | |
○ | 支持三相 DC 模式 | ○ | 支持三相 AC 模式 | |
○ | 支持帶霍爾傳感器的三相無刷直流電(diàn)機(jī)模式 | ○ | 延後換相功能,延後時間點(diǎn)可靈活配置 | |
○ | 支持硬件測速功能 | ○ | 支持硬件移相功能,通道 1 和 2 可硬件設置相對通道 0 的相位偏移 | |
○ | 支持觸發 ADC 采樣,可靈活配置觸(chù)發 ADC 采樣時間點 | ○ |
TSC
支持多達 20 個電(diàn)容傳感通道 無(wú)需外部電容 每個 IO 可單獨設置計數器的比較阈值,提高産品的靈活性(xìng)和穩(wěn)定性(xìng) 支持硬件(jiàn)自動掃描模式,減少軟件幹預 |
|
○ | 采用内部參考電壓,有效的抗外部電壓幹擾,提高觸摸的穩(wěn)定性 | ○ |
SPI
支持 SPI 主機(jī)/從機模式 支持 SPI 數據格式 支持全雙工(gōng)以及半(bàn)雙工數據傳輸(從機模式下隻(zhī)支持半雙工) 數據長度可改變(4-16bit) 時鍾初始相位和極性可配置 獨立的 SPI 時鍾源 SPI 實際(jì)傳輸(shū)速率達到 24MHz |
|
○ |
UART
可編程(chéng)波(bō)特率發生器 接(jiē)收器和發送器(qì)支持緩沖,均帶有 16bytes 的(de) FIFO 緩沖 可編程數據字長度(5、6、7、8 位) 可(kě)配置的停止位--1 或 2 個(gè)停(tíng)止位 支持總線 IDLE 檢測,timeout 時間可(kě)配置 |
○ |
I2C
支持主機/從機模式(shì) 主從機之間雙向(xiàng)數據傳輸 多主機總線支持(無中心主機) 多主機(jī)同時發送數據時進行仲裁,總線上串行(háng)數據不會被損壞 可(kě)編程配置的時鍾可适應多樣化(huà)的傳輸速率控制(zhì) 串行時鍾同步允許不同位速率的(de)器件通過同一(yī)個串行總(zǒng)線通信 串行時(shí)鍾同步可作爲(wèi)一個握手機制來挂起和恢複串行傳輸 |
|
○ |
CAN
支持完整(zhěng)的 CAN 協議(CAN2.0A 和 CAN2.0B) 支持 11 位和 29 位标識符多主(zhǔ)機總線支持(無中心主機) 多通信速(sù)率支持(chí)系統時鍾(zhōng)的 1/(16~3200),支持寬度大于 5Kbaud~1Mbaud 64 字節接收 FIFO 軟件驅動的位速率檢測(支持熱插拔) |
○ |
接收濾(lǜ)波
單次發送選(xuǎn)擇(無重發(fā)) 隻聽模(mó)式(無确認、無激活(huó)的(de)錯誤标志) 接收自身報(bào)文(自接收(shōu)請求) 對每一個 CAN 總線錯誤産生中斷 讀/寫錯誤計數器(qì) 比較近一次的錯誤代碼寄存器(qì) 可編(biān)程錯誤報警限額寄存器 |
|
○ |
USB2.0 FS DEV
符合 USB2.0 全速設備的技術規範 可以工(gōng)作在 device 模(mó)式 Endpoint 0-3 雙向數據傳輸端口 512Byte 的(de)專用數據緩存 時鍾恢複功能,無需外挂晶振 USB所需48MHz時鍾來自于PLL,若要使能USB模塊(kuài),PLL必須(xū)工作于96MHz 或 48MHz |
○ |
ADC
12 位逐次逼近式模數轉換器 ADC 12bits/10bits/8bits/6bits 分辨率可(kě)調 高達 1.5 Mhz 的轉換速率 模拟輸入測量電(diàn)壓範圍: 5mV~VDD*0.99 基準電(diàn)壓(yā)可選擇 VDD 或片内基準電壓(2.0V@typical) 自帶失調(diào)校(xiào)準以及增(zēng)益誤(wù)差校(xiào)準 多 14 個外部通道(dào)輸入 兩個通(tōng)道可用于(yú)測量(liàng)内部 OPA 的輸出 1 個内部(bù)溫度傳感器檢測(cè)輸入 1 個内部通道(dào)用來檢測 1/4 VDD 電壓 轉換開始可由軟件(jiàn)、内部硬件信号或外部引腳觸發 支持單次轉換(huàn)模式/連續轉換模式/非連續轉換模式 每(měi)個通道都有獨立(lì)的數(shù)據結果寄存器 支持(chí)模拟看門狗功能 |
|
○ |
ACMP
2 組模拟比較器模塊 每個比(bǐ)較器模塊包含 POS 和(hé) NEG 兩個端口 每個 POS 和 NEG 都(dōu)有對應的外部 IO,可接外部電(diàn)壓,也(yě)可選擇内部參考電壓,也可選擇内(nèi)部 OPA 的輸出 遲滞(zhì)功能,遲滞電壓 4 檔可(kě)調(15mV/40mV) 比較結(jié)果發(fā)生改變時可産(chǎn)生中斷 |
○ |
OPA
兩路運算放大器模塊(kuài) 運算放大(dà)器的增益内部 8 檔可(kě)調,可内部配置成 1/2/3/4/6/8/10 倍放大(dà) 運算放大器的增益也可由外部電阻網絡決定 放大器的輸出可以作爲比(bǐ)較器的 POS 端 放大器的輸出可以接至 ADC 的輸入通道 |
|
○ |
欠壓檢測(BOD)
支持 4 級檢測電壓(4.2V/3.6V/2.6V/2.1V) 可以産生中斷(duàn) |
○ |
欠(qiàn)壓複位(BOR)
支持 4 級複位電壓(3.7V/2.7V/2.2V/1.8V) 可以産(chǎn)生中斷或複位(wèi)芯片 |
|
○ |
工作溫度
-40℃ ~ 105℃ |
○ |
封裝
無(wú)鉛封裝(RoHS) 20pin-TSSOP,20pin-QFN,16pin-SOP,28pin-QFN |
芯片框圖
産品中(zhōng)心
無錫總部
0510-85381221
地址:無錫市濱湖(hú)區建築西路599号3号樓9樓
郵箱:hrm@gxds.cc
無錫分公司
地址:無錫市清源路20号立業樓E201-3
深圳分公司
0755-82916151
地址:深圳市福田區蓮花(huā)街道北環大道7057号武警(jǐng)大廈(辦公(gōng)樓)1002室
傳真:0755-83466827